## Changed defaults

Heads up: the Ledgerline tax-rate lookup cache now defaults to a 15-minute TTL instead of 24 hours. Turns out rates in the Veldt County sandbox were going stale mid-demo, which was embarrassing. Eviction is now LRU rather than FIFO, and the cache warms on boot. If you're reviewing, check that nothing hardcodes the old TTL. The new defaults land as follows.

deployment values, bajop-taweg:
holwyn:
  log_level: debug
  metrics_host: metrics.holwyn.zemvarsys.internal
  pool_size: 32

**Capacity note — Vellastra dispatch simulator.** For the eng sync: simulating the 40-car Marrowgate tower at 10x speed saturates one worker at roughly 9k rider events/sec, so we'll shard by bank rather than by floor. Memory stays flat if the event ring is sized correctly. The knobs we propose locking in are these.

tuning table, hahof-tafop:
RATE_LIMITS = {
    "ulaix": 10,
    "wenath": 1,
}

Break-glass access — Corvane queue migration. We are replacing the homegrown job queue with Relayline; plugin hooks now fire from the new dispatcher. If the dispatcher stalls and plugins stop receiving jobs, break-glass re-enables the legacy queue for 30 minutes. The legacy toggle is sealed during migration; activating it requires the passphrase below.

unlock words, bawef-kahap: sorax-sorir-quenys-aldok

CANARY GATING — Perchwell Deploy Train

Before promoting past the 5% canary stage, confirm all three gates are green: error-rate delta under 0.3%, p99 latency within 8% of baseline, and zero new crash signatures in Lookout. If any gate trips, the train halts automatically; do not override without a lead's approval. Record the build token below for the audit log.

build token for tajeg-bajep: htk14_409ba9df6b8acb

## Who to ping: slow autocomplete index

If the Birchline autocomplete index is lagging (suggestions taking >400ms, or stale entries showing up), it's almost always the nightly rebuild falling behind. Don't restart the indexer yourself — that makes the backlog worse. The owning team is Typeahead Guild; Priya runs point this quarter and usually replies fast during the eng sync window. For anything index-related, drop a note to the guild inbox below.

billing contact of bawep-fawif = fenath_zorael@nelvrocorp.corp